Apart from the price drop, the trade volume has dropped a lot too. It used to be $10M per day around the airdrop and $1M per day the rest of the month. Now, it's down to $100k daily volume only. I'm not sure what that means in terms of price development, but if I dare to speculate: a relatively small buy or sale order can have a big influence on the price now.
Low volume means that there is not a lot of interest around byteball.
Price can and will be manipulated now very easily. BEFORE next airdrop we should see rise as usual. But not sure if skipping next month airdrop was wise idea.
